Code U1410 Description
The U1410 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) refers to an "Implausible IPM Variant Data" error. The Integrated Power Module (IPM) is a crucial component of the vehicle's electrical system, responsible for distributing power to various systems and controlling functions such as lighting, power windows, and more. When the IPM variant data is deemed implausible, it indicates that there is a discrepancy or inconsistency in the information being processed by the IPM. This can lead to a range of issues affecting the vehicle's performance and functionality.
Common Causes of U1410
- Faulty wiring or connections leading to inconsistent data transmission to the IPM.
- Software glitches or programming errors affecting the IPM's ability to interpret data accurately.
- Malfunctioning IPM module due to internal hardware issues.
- Electrical interference from external sources disrupting communication with the IPM.
- Water damage or corrosion affecting the IPM and causing variant data discrepancies.
Symptoms of U1410
- Erratic behavior of electrical components such as lights or power windows.
- Malfunctioning of key vehicle systems controlled by the IPM.
- Dashboard warning lights illuminating, indicating a problem with the electrical system.
- Loss of communication with other vehicle modules or sensors.
- Vehicle stalling or difficulty starting due to electrical issues.
How to Fix U1410
- Begin by conducting a thorough inspection of the vehicle's electrical system, focusing on wiring, connections, and the IPM module itself.
- Use diagnostic tools to scan for the U1410 code and identify the specific areas of concern within the IPM variant data.
- Address any faulty wiring or connections, repairing or replacing as necessary to ensure consistent data transmission.
- Update the software programming of the IPM to resolve any glitches or errors that may be contributing to the issue.
- If the IPM module is found to be malfunctioning, replace it with a new or refurbished unit to restore proper functionality.
Cost to Fix U1410
The typical repair costs for addressing an "Implausible IPM Variant Data" issue can vary depending on the extent of the problem and the specific repairs required. In general, the cost of parts for replacing faulty wiring or connections may range from $50 to $200, while a new IPM module could cost between $200 and $600. Labor costs at auto repair shops typically range from $80 to $150 per hour, with the total repair cost potentially amounting to several hundred dollars. It's important to consider that rates may vary based on location, vehicle make and model, and the complexity of the repair process. Frequently Asked Questions about U1410 Code
What does the OBDII code U1410 mean?
U1410 indicates an "Implausible IPM Variant Data" error, which suggests that the Integrated Power Module (IPM) has detected a mismatch in the variant data it receives, typically indicating a communication issue or incorrect configuration.
What are common symptoms of the U1410 code?
Common symptoms may include warning lights on the dashboard, issues with electrical components, erratic behavior of vehicle systems, or failure of certain modules to communicate properly.
What causes the U1410 code to trigger?
The U1410 code can be triggered by issues such as faulty wiring, poor connections, a malfunctioning Integrated Power Module, incorrect programming of the module, or a failed vehicle control module.
Can I drive my vehicle with the U1410 code?
While it might be possible to drive with this code, it is not recommended, as it may lead to electrical system malfunctions, reduced vehicle performance, or further damage to the vehicle's electronic systems.
How can I diagnose the U1410 code?
Start by using an OBDII scanner to retrieve the code and any related codes. Then, inspect the wiring and connectors associated with the Integrated Power Module and check for any signs of damage or corrosion.
What repairs might be necessary for U1410?
Repairs may include fixing or replacing damaged wiring or connectors, reprogramming or replacing the Integrated Power Module, or addressing any underlying electrical issues that could be causing the communication error.
Is U1410 a serious issue?
Yes, while it may not immediately affect drivability, it can lead to significant electrical problems and failures in vehicle systems if not addressed promptly.
How can I prevent the U1410 code from occurring?
Regular vehicle maintenance, including checking electrical connections and ensuring modules are correctly programmed, can help prevent the U1410 code from occurring.
Will clearing the U1410 code solve the problem?
Clearing the code may temporarily turn off the warning light, but if the underlying issue is not resolved, the code is likely to return. Proper diagnosis and repair are necessary for a lasting solution.
